Episode 5: Talking to Dr Lisa Fortuin about Bone Glue! A degradable polymer based bone fracture adhesive that can replace metal plates and screws in the future.

Today we are talking to Dr Lisa Fortuin, a postdoctoral researcher at the KTH Royal Institute of Technology. She did her PhD at Stellenbosch University in South Africa, where she used biodegradable polymers to develop prodrugs for targeted drug delivery. She is currently developing part of the layered system that forms the degradable polymer based bone fracture adhesive, which surgeons will eventually be able to use instead of metal plates and screws for bone fracture treatments!
